fixing mysql::params issue and ignoring usused Result from library

This commit is contained in:
shockrah 2020-08-06 16:00:42 -07:00
parent e0989a888e
commit ba433c5abe

View File

@ -17,7 +17,7 @@ use hyper::{
Method, StatusCode,
service::{make_service_fn, service_fn}
};
use mysql_async::Pool;
use mysql_async::{params, Pool};
use mysql_async::prelude::Queryable;
use dotenv::dotenv;
@ -215,10 +215,10 @@ async fn main() -> Result<(), u16>{
let p = Pool::new(&env::var("DATABASE_URL").unwrap());
// TODO: move this logic over to members.rs
if let Ok(conn) = p.get_conn().await {
let db_res = conn.prep_exec(
let _db_res = conn.prep_exec(
"INSERT INTO members (secret, name, joindate, status, permissions)
VALUES(:secret, :name, :joindate, :status, :permissions)",
mysql_async::params!{
params!{
"secret" => owner.secret,
"name" => owner.name,
"joindate" => owner.joindate,